Bir Shreshtho Flight Lieutenant Matiur: Left-arm seamer Ben Lister has been recalled to New Zealand’s ODI and T20I squads for the upcoming tour of Bangladesh as a replacement for the injured Kristian Clarke.
Lister, who last played for New Zealand more than two years ago, has been drafted into the squad after sustaining a laceration to the webbing of his right hand while attempting to take a catch for the New Zealand A in their second one-day match against Sri Lanka A earlier this week.
The 30-year-old seamer has four and 11 scalps from three ODI and 12 T20I appearances, respectively, for New Zealand. “Lister, who is also part of the New Zealand A one-day squad in Sri Lanka, will link up with the BLACKCAPS in Bangladesh on Sunday ahead of the ODI series which gets underway in Mirpur on Friday,” said New Zealand Cricket (NZC) in a statement.
